NAME

       SoMaterialBinding — node that specifies how multiple materials are bound to shapes

INHERITS FROM

       SoBase > SoFieldContainer > SoNode > SoMaterialBinding

SYNOPSIS

       #include <Inventor/nodes/SoMaterialBinding.h>

     enum Binding {
          SoMaterialBinding::OVERALL   Whole object has same material
          SoMaterialBinding::PER_PART  One material for each part of object
          SoMaterialBinding::PER_PART_INDEXED
                                       One material for each part, indexed
          SoMaterialBinding::PER_FACE  One material for each face of object
          SoMaterialBinding::PER_FACE_INDEXED
                                       One material for each face, indexed
          SoMaterialBinding::PER_VERTEX
                                       One material for each vertex of object
          SoMaterialBinding::PER_VERTEX_INDEXED
                                       One material for each vertex, indexed
     }

DESCRIPTION

       This  node  specifies  how the current materials are bound to shapes that follow in the scene graph. Each
       shape node may interpret bindings differently. The current material always has a  base  value,  which  is
       defined  by  the  first value of all material fields. Since material fields may have multiple values, the
       binding determines how these values are distributed over a shape.

       The bindings for faces and vertices are meaningful only for shapes that are made from faces and vertices.
       Similarly, the indexed bindings are only used by the shapes that allow indexing.

       The  bindings  apply  only  to  diffuse  colors  and  transparency.  Other materials (emissive, specular,
       ambient, shininess) will have the first value applied to the entire shape,  regardless  of  the  material
       binding or the number provided.

       If  the  number  of transparencies is less than the number of diffuse colors, only the first transparency
       value will be used, regardless of the material binding. If the number of diffuse colors in the  state  is
       less  than  the  number required for the given binding, a debug warning will be printed and unpredictable
       colors will result.

ACTION BEHAVIOR

       SoGLRenderAction, SoCallbackAction
          Sets the current material binding type.

FILE FORMAT/DEFAULTS

       MaterialBinding {
          value  OVERALL
     }
